The Jewish community of Armenia calls for worldwide recognition of the Armenian Genocide.
“Jews living in Armenia are calling on the international community to recognize the fact of the Armenian Genocide in the Ottoman Empire,” head of Armenia’s Jewish community Rimma Varzhapetyan told a press conference in Yerevan.
“Armenians across the globe should publicly speak about the Armenian Genocide and demand justice,” she said, citing the example of Jews who spare no effort to spread information about the Holocaust.
Varzhapetyan also emphasized that unlike Azerbaijanis and Turks, who prefer to bribe politicians to promote their interests, Armenians behave honestly to reach a worldwide recognition of the first Genocide of the 20th century.
